Output 81e3bf1c3ceea2007fade39398e7ca6ca2ac08c5f91700a6f07024e33760de2a:0

value
234942
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c864485c47a08477ec0d3decb85b2ba603b0b1de OP_EQUAL
address
3KxbCfskFt99f38pnWSUTVeP4E43c32Bs6
transaction
81e3bf1c3ceea2007fade39398e7ca6ca2ac08c5f91700a6f07024e33760de2a
confirmations
386905
spent
true